阿里云专家解读:云端高可靠与高性能企业级应用实践

需积分: 10 1 下载量 119 浏览量 更新于2024-07-17 收藏 8.27MB PPTX 举报
“云端高可靠、高性能企业级应用最佳实践”是阿里巴巴高级专家郑旭东在2017广州云栖大会中的演讲主题,探讨了如何利用阿里云实现关键业务的高可靠性和关键场景下的稳定业务性能。 在云计算领域,阿里云提供了一系列解决方案以确保企业的云端应用具备高可靠性。首先,针对部分用户对云服务器性能不如物理机的担忧,阿里云通过其自研的飞天核心虚拟化技术与最新的硬件架构相结合,如深度定制的Intel Skylake CPU,实现了计算虚拟化,确保ECS(Elastic Compute Service)实例具有超高的计算利用率和计算隔离能力。此外,网络虚拟化II代技术提升了网络PPS(Packet Per Second)性能,降低了延迟,使得云服务器在网络性能上不逊于物理机。 在存储方面,阿里云推出了云盘III代,通过存储虚拟化技术,实现了高IOPS(Input/Output Operations Per Second)和低延迟,满足了对快速读写的需求,尤其是在处理大数据和数据库服务时。对于存储成本,虽然云盘单GB成本可能相对较高,但考虑到弹性和灵活性,以及避免了传统数据中心的运维成本,整体效益更加显著。 在高可用性方面,阿里云采用了3+N超多线接入的BGP(Border Gateway Protocol)网络,确保全国范围内的低时延和低丢包率。通过多可用区(Availability Zone, AZ)设计,如AZ间的低延时高速互联和AZ内双冗余网络架构,以及IDC(Internet Data Center)的不断电保障措施,如N+1冗余柴油发电机,提供了强大的容灾能力。此外,阿里云的SLB(Server Load Balancer)可以实现跨地域的数据同步,进一步提高业务的容灾粒度。 在业务部署上,阿里云推荐使用DeploymentSet,将应用和服务分布在不同的Rack上,确保即使在单一Rack故障的情况下,业务仍能正常运行。通过这种方式,无论是在线服务还是数据服务,都能达到高可用性标准。 在弹性扩展方面,阿里云的ECS企业级产品家族提供了多种实例类型,如通用型、计算型、内存型、高主频型等,满足不同业务场景的需求。22款实例类型覆盖了从基础的SN2到高性能的C5、R5等,同时结合25GE的基础网络和10GE的网络虚拟化II代,保证了业务在面临流量高峰时也能保持稳定性能。 阿里云通过技术创新和精细化管理,为企业级应用提供了云端的高可靠性和高性能保障,帮助企业轻松应对业务挑战,降低运维成本,提升业务效率。